About the Role

We are seeking a highly motivated and experienced Peripatetic Insulin Nurse to join our team at Norfolk Community Health and Care NHS Trust. As a key member of our community nursing team, you will be responsible for providing high-quality care to patients with diabetes, working closely with GPs, Social Services, and other healthcare professionals to ensure seamless care coordination.

Key Responsibilities
  • Assess, plan, implement, and evaluate patient care, developing individualized care plans that meet the unique needs of each patient.
  • Work collaboratively with the multidisciplinary team to facilitate early discharge from hospital, prevent unnecessary admissions, and ensure timely and effective care.
  • Provide education and support to patients and their families, promoting self-management and independence in diabetes care.
  • Conduct holistic assessments, communicating complex information to patients and carers, and adapting communication styles to suit individual needs.
  • Liaise with healthcare professionals, statutory agencies, and the voluntary sector to ensure identified needs are met and care is coordinated effectively.
  • Participate in multidisciplinary meetings, contributing to the development of care plans and ensuring seamless care coordination.
  • Ensure accurate and timely documentation of patient records, using electronic systems to input data and maintain up-to-date records.
  • Contribute to the requisitioning of supplies and equipment, utilizing electronic ordering systems to ensure efficient and effective resource management.
Person Specification
  • Essential:
    • Full and valid driving license and access to a vehicle.
    • Diploma or 1st-level degree in nursing.
    • Current NMC registration.
    • ENB 998/mentorship preparation or equivalent.
    • Experience of working within a clinical setting.
  • Desirable:
    • 6-steps Insulin Management training.
    • Experience of working in a community setting.
